high visibility clothing, commonly known as “high vis,” is safety apparel designed to enhance the visibility of individuals in hazardous environments. Whether it’s construction workers, road workers, cyclists, or emergency responders, high vis clothing plays a key role in ensuring their safety. These garments are made with fluorescent materials and reflective tapes, creating strong contrasts to make wearers stand out, especially in low light or adverse weather conditions.
high vis clothing is primarily designed to reduce the risk of accidents and injuries by making individuals more visible to others. This is especially crucial in high-risk industries such as construction, where workers are frequently exposed to moving machinery, heavy equipment, and busy roadways. By wearing high vis clothing, workers can significantly increase their chances of being seen and, thus, reduce the likelihood of accidents occurring.
The use of high vis clothing has numerous benefits and is mandated by law in many countries for individuals working in hazardous environments. Here are some of the key advantages of high vis clothing:
1. Enhanced visibility: high vis clothing is created using fluorescent materials that enhance visibility, particularly during low light conditions or inclement weather. The bright colors, typically yellow, orange, or lime green, stand out against the surroundings, making individuals easily noticeable to others, whether it’s vehicle drivers or co-workers.
2. Accident prevention: By significantly improving visibility, high vis clothing plays a critical role in accident prevention. In the construction and roadwork sectors, where workers are often near moving vehicles and heavy machinery, the ability to be seen is vital. High vis garments decrease the chances of workers being involved in collisions or accidents, saving lives and preventing injuries.
3. Compliance with safety regulations: Many industries have implemented strict safety regulations that require workers to wear high vis clothing in designated areas. These regulations aim to protect workers and promote a safe work environment. Compliance with these regulations not only ensures the well-being of individuals but also helps companies avoid costly penalties or legal issues related to safety violations.
4. Increased situational awareness: High vis clothing not only makes individuals more visible to others but also enhances their own awareness of their surroundings. Reflective tapes and strips are strategically placed on the garments, catching and reflecting light back towards its source. This helps workers identify hazards and obstacles, improving their overall situational awareness and reaction time.
5. Versatility and comfort: High vis clothing comes in various styles and designs, catering to different job roles and user preferences. From vests and jackets to coveralls and trousers, there is a wide range of options available. Additionally, advancements in fabric technology have led to the development of lightweight, breathable materials that offer both comfort and durability, allowing workers to perform their tasks in a safer and more comfortable manner.
